Who Should Buy This
This dog food is perfect for dogs with sensitive stomachs or digestive problems. If your dog has issues like diarrhea, vomiting, or trouble digesting regular food, this low-fat formula can help. It is also great for dogs needing a special diet recommended by a vet to support their gut health.
However, if your dog does not have any digestive issues or if your vet has not suggested a low-fat diet, you should avoid this product. It is a specialized food and may not meet all the nutritional needs of healthy dogs. Always check with your vet before changing your dog’s diet.
